Chapter 7
Lacing up her sneakers felt harder than it should be, not physically but mentally. Abigail knew that her lack of sleep was starting to be a real problem, but how was she supposed to sleep soundly knowing there was a gun locked up downstairs?
Sheâd been mulling over the idea of turning it into the police station just to get rid of it⦠She couldnât recall if there was or wasnât some kind of amnesty for found weapons. She also didnât like the idea of searching for the answer online and having those search results come up in court or an interrogation. Not that she was being paranoid or jumpy, of course.
Abigail jumped when the sound of Beeâs horn sounded outside. She glared at her reflection. Fine, she thought, maybe I am a little jumpy. Her phone bleeped incessantly and she looked at it confused.
From Bee: Iâm here
From Bee: sorry if beeping was the wrong thing to do
From Bee: come on, your neighbor lady is harassing me
âWhat?â Abigail exclaimed, confused.
She grabbed her sling bag and threw it over her shoulder as she exited the house, turning and checking that she had locked the door several times before being satisfied she hadnât accidentally unlocked it in her vigorous checking.
The fleeting thought that she should mention that to Dr. Lavender was shooed away by the sight of someone leaning into the driver side window of what Bee called her ârun around hatchbackâ but was actually an old Volkswagen Beetle in immaculate condition.
âHi, everything okay?â Abigail asked, her client-soothing voice fully engaged.
âNo, this suspicious looking stranger was watching your house,â Cleo said as she stood up and extracted herself from the car window.
âThis is the troublesome neighbor lady?â Abigail asked, rolling her eyes at Bee who cackled.
âNeighbor lady!?â Cleo exclaimed.
That only made Bee cackle more, âshe was causing trouble!â
Abigail made her way to the passenger side door and climbed in.
âSo neither of you are going to tell me where youâre going?â Cleo pouted dramatically.
The awkward glance between Bee and Abigail did not help and Abigail winced as she saw Cleo catch it.
âSeriously,â she said, all humor gone from her voice now, âwhere are you going?â
âCleo...â Abigail said, âdonât freak out, okay?â
âGuaranteed way to make me freak out, but sure.â
Cleo glared at them both as Abigail cleared her throat and continued, âWeâre going to the old warehouses down at Half Ave. There was a big bust there in the nineties and there is a bit of... Discourse around whether they really could have gotten out the way they claimed...â
â...Thereâs a conspiracy theory you mean,â Cleo said, the glare turning derisive.
âYeah,â Bee said, âpretty much. Look, itâs just a bit of fun. Itâs not dangerous or anything!â
Cleo made a snorting noise but ultimately didnât try and stop them. As they drove off, Bee made a comment about inviting her but Abigail cut her off.
âNope!â she said, âI love Cleo dearly but she would either be jumping at shadows the whole time or jumping out of the shadows trying to make us scream.
